Choosing the Right Location for Your Sunroom

The location of your sunroom plays a significant role in its efficiency, aesthetics, and overall functionality. This is the first decision that you need to make, and it is one that should not be taken lightly.

Ideally, a sunroom should be situated in a spot that receives ample sunlight throughout the day. In most parts of the northern hemisphere, a southern exposure is recommended since it provides the most sunlight. However, if you live in a hot climate, an east-facing sunroom may be more suitable as it will capture the morning sun but remain shaded during the hottest part of the day.

In terms of energy efficiency, the location of your sunroom can greatly impact the house’s heating and cooling costs. A well-positioned sunroom can capture and store solar energy during the day, then slowly release it at night, helping to heat the home. This is known as passive solar heating — a design feature that can significantly reduce your energy bills.

Selecting the Right Materials: Glass and Windows

Selection of the right materials plays a crucial role in designing an energy-efficient sunroom. The majority of your sunroom will be made of glass, making this the most critical material choice. The type of glass and windows you choose directly impacts the sunroom’s ability to retain heat, control light, and provide insulation.

Double-pane windows are a must for energy efficiency. They are designed with two layers of glass, with an air or gas-filled space in between. This design significantly decreases the heat transfer between the sunroom and the exterior, resulting in a room that stays warmer in winter and cooler in summer.

Low-emissivity (Low-E) glass is another excellent choice for sunrooms. It has a special coating that reflects heat back into the room in winter and reflects it away in summer. Additionally, it blocks most harmful UV rays, protecting your skin and preventing your furniture from fading.

Designing the Sunroom Structure

The design of the structure itself is another key aspect in building an energy-efficient sunroom that can also function as a greenhouse. The roof, wall, and window arrangements, as well as the choice and placement of doors, all contribute to the room’s efficiency.

The roof is a crucial component in controlling the amount of sunlight that enters the room. A good option is a slanted roof that allows you to adjust the amount of sunlight entering the room based on the time of year. In colder months, a steeper angle will let in more sunlight for warmth, while a shallower angle in warmer months will help keep the room cooler.

The walls and windows should be designed to maximize heat gain in winter and minimize it in summer. This can be achieved by using high-performance glass windows and insulating the walls as much as possible.

Integrating the Sunroom with Your Home

A well-designed sunroom is more than just an addition to your house — it’s an integrated part of your home. It should be designed in a way that it can help improve your home’s overall energy efficiency.

One way of doing this is by using the sunroom as a passive solar heat collector. By allowing the sunroom to heat up during the day and then distributing that heat to the rest of the home at night, you can reduce your reliance on traditional heating methods. This can be done using a variety of methods, from simply opening doors and windows to using mechanical systems like fans and ductwork.

Another way to integrate the sunroom with the home is by making it a comfortable, usable space year-round. This can be done by installing energy-efficient heating and cooling systems, or by using shading and ventilation to control temperature and humidity levels.

Using the Sunroom as a Greenhouse

A sunroom can easily double as a greenhouse with a few additional features. Start by considering the types of plants you want to grow and their sunlight and temperature requirements. Most sun-loving plants will thrive in a sunroom, but some may require additional lighting or heat.

Proper ventilation is crucial in a sunroom-turned-greenhouse to prevent overheating and to maintain a healthy level of humidity. This can be achieved through a combination of windows, roof vents, and fans.

Incorporating plant shelves or benches into the design of the sunroom can maximize your growing space and make it easy to care for your plants. Consider using materials like metal or plastic for these features, as they will not deteriorate in the humid environment of a greenhouse.

Implementing Green Building Techniques and Solar Power

Incorporating green building techniques into your sunroom design can significantly enhance its energy efficiency. One such technique involves the use of thermal mass, a property of materials that allows them to absorb, store, and later release significant amounts of heat. Building materials with a high thermal mass, such as concrete, brick, stone, and even water, can absorb heat during the day and release it slowly at night. This not only keeps your sunroom warm during cold nights but also reduces your heating costs.

As your sunroom is a space that will be receiving ample natural light, it provides an excellent opportunity to harness solar power. Solar panels installed on the roof or in the yard adjacent to the sunroom can generate electricity to power your home, further enhancing its energy efficiency. If you live in an area with plenty of sunlight year round, you could generate enough power to run your sunroom’s lighting, heating, and cooling systems, taking a significant load off your utility bills.

Decorating and Furnishing Your Sunroom for Year-Round Use

For your sunroom to serve as a comfortable living space all year round, careful thought must be given to its decoration and furnishing. Opt for furniture that is comfortable, durable, and resistant to sunlight. Materials such as metal, teak, and rattan are good choices as they can withstand varying temperatures and humidities, making them ideal for a sunroom that doubles as a greenhouse.

Use light-colored, reflective surfaces to increase the amount of natural light in the room and reduce the need for artificial lighting. This could include light-colored paint, mirrors, and reflective tiles. In addition, using rugs and curtains made from natural materials can provide additional insulation and help maintain a comfortable temperature in the room.

Remember to consider the plants you want to grow in your sunroom when decorating. Leave enough space for plant shelves or benches, and choose decorations and furniture that complement the natural beauty of your plants.
